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
623088 1647445983 48291309979
80350447 430 1123733949
80350447 430 1123733949
31961 31336502 802948854
All about undefined
Interested in learning more?
80350447 430 1123733949
31961 31336502 802948854
See more
066994480 770224226 95
3431 64158806579 5942213273 136725 5039
See more
79389470 262 025244044
548 35 58783
See more